    328-F:12 Responsibilities of the Board of Directors. –
    I. The board of directors shall be responsible for preparing and submitting the biennial budget, setting fees, and allocating appropriated funds to each governing board.
    II. Annually, the board of directors shall submit to the governor a report of the transactions of the preceding year and a complete statement of the receipts and expenditures of the boards.
    III. The board of directors shall meet at least quarterly and more often if needed.
    IV. The board of directors shall provide a forum for practice issues arising in the allied health professions, but shall not set policy for the governing boards.
    V. The board of directors shall receive and account for all moneys taken in by the governing boards pursuant to their respective practice acts, and shall pay such moneys to the state treasurer to be deposited into the general fund.

Source. 1997, 287:1. 2003, 310:44-46, eff. July 1, 2003.
